Report: New Apple TV, HomePod mini set to launch this fall; Siri Remote ‘refresh' possible

Apple is gearing up to refresh two of its living room devices this fall, according to a new report. Both the Apple TV 4K and HomePod mini are expected to get updates, though don't expect dramatic redesigns.

The upgrades are primarily about what's under the hood. Both devices will get newer chips, which should improve performance and potentially enable new AI features. The Apple TV 4K might also see a refreshed Siri Remote, though details on what that refresh entails aren't clear yet.

The timing is interesting because these devices are expected to launch alongside next-generation Siri in iOS 27. That suggests Apple is positioning these updates to take advantage of improved voice assistant capabilities, which could make interactions with your TV and smart speaker noticeably better.

For anyone invested in Apple's ecosystem, this matters because better chips mean these devices will stay relevant longer and handle more demanding tasks. If you're using AI tools for work and want that to extend into your home setup, faster processing could mean quicker responses and more reliable smart home control.

The fall launch window aligns with Apple's typical hardware refresh cycle. If you've been holding off on buying an Apple TV or HomePod mini, waiting a few months might be worth it to get the newer hardware that'll be better equipped for whatever AI features Apple has planned.
